Recognizing the True Symptoms of PCOS

As the founder of CFP Weight Loss and author of The CFP Method, I've worked with thousands of women aged 45-54 who struggle with PCOS symptoms that compound hormonal changes during perimenopause. Most experience irregular or absent periods, but the condition shows up in surprising ways. Common signs include stubborn weight gain around the abdomen despite calorie restriction, excessive facial or body hair (hirsutism), adult acne that won't clear, and thinning hair on the scalp. Many also report profound fatigue, mood swings, and sleep disturbances that make joint pain feel even worse.

Less obvious symptoms involve fertility challenges that persist into midlife, dark velvety skin patches called acanthosis nigricans around the neck or armpits, and elevated blood pressure or blood sugar levels that complicate diabetes management. What Most People Get Wrong About PCOS

The biggest misconception is that PCOS only affects younger, overweight women or that it's solely a reproductive disorder. In reality, up to 20% of women have PCOS, and symptoms often intensify after 40 due to declining estrogen. People also wrongly assume all PCOS cases involve cysts on ovaries visible on ultrasound. Diagnosis actually relies on two of three Rotterdam criteria: irregular cycles, high androgens, and polycystic ovaries. This leads to many women in their late 40s going undiagnosed while fighting unexplained weight gain and joint pain that makes exercise seem impossible.

The Link Between PCOS, Insulin Resistance, and Midlife Weight

At its core, PCOS drives insulin resistance, causing your body to store fat more efficiently, especially visceral fat. This explains why standard diets fail and why blood pressure and glucose numbers creep up.
